David from the Czech Republic about his time at Stockholm University

David, from Charles University in Prague, studied at the Department of Psychology during the fall semester of 2023. Read more about his experience!

Courses taken at the Department of Psychology: Psychophysiology: relationships between psychological and physiological processes, Psychological and organizational perspectives on work, stress and health, Stress and sleep: from bench to bedside and Emotion psychology and affective neuroscience. All master level courses.

Why did you choose Stockholm University as your exchange study destination?

– Because of the heavy focus on research and publishing of the Department of Psychology at SU.

How was your arrival to Stockholm and where did you stay during the semester? 

–  I enjoyed the lift from Arlanda, from there on I was helped with everything by the staff and students. I stayed at Lappis, a very pleasant and clean accomodation.
